Abstract

In this study, a novel dioxime 10,1l-bis(hydroxyimino)-4,8,12,17-tetraaza-1,2,19,20-O-di-cyclohexylideneoctacosene (LH2) has been synthesized starting from 1,2-O-cyclohexylidene-4-aza-8-aminooctane, which has been prepared from the l-chloro-2,3-O-cyclohexylidene, and dichloroglyoxime. The structure of this vic-dioxime has been determined as the (E, Z) form according to 1H NMR, I3C NMR and IR data. Mononuclear complexes with a metal to ligand ratio of 1:2, except for UO2(VI), have been isolated with Co(III), Co(II), Cu(II) and Ni(II) salts. The metal to ligand ratio of the uranyl complex is 1:1 and it has a dimeric structure. Attempts to prepare trinuclear complexes of the ligand with Co(III), Co(II), Cu(II) and Ni(II), failed. The structure of the ligand and its complexes is proposed from elemental analyses, IR, UV-VIS, 13C and 1H NMR spectra, magnetic susceptibility measurements, thermogravimetric analyses (TGA) and differential thermal analyses (DTA).
